Study of women in Sweden suggests those with premenstrual disorders twice as likely to die by suicide

A team of epidemiologists and environmental medical specialists from Sweden, Iceland and the U.S. has found that women in Sweden living with a premenstrual disorder (PMD) are twice as likely to die by suicide than those without the disorder.
